The cheapest way to get from Roanoke to Clarksburg is to drive which costs $35 - $55 and takes 5h 3m.
The fastest way to get from Roanoke to Clarksburg is to fly which takes 4h 57m and costs $75 - $340.
No, there is no direct bus from Roanoke station to Clarksburg. However, there are services departing from 3rd St Station Slip D and arriving at Clarksburg/White Oaks Shelter via Christiansburg, Wytheville and Charleston.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 10h 38m.
The distance between Roanoke and Clarksburg is 154 miles. The road distance is 200.9 miles.
The best way to get from Roanoke to Clarksburg without a car is to bus which takes 10h 38m and costs $85 - $180.
